Seriously, though, these last few days have been good examples of how Banks Peninsula funnels the NE flow onto the coast from about Waikuku Beach southwards to Christchurch, keep the city and surrounds mostly cloudy, yet elsewhere in Canterbury the low cloud breaks in the middle of the day with appreciable sunshine.

The peninsula also creates a clearer patch in its lee near Lake Ellesmere during northeasterlies - I've seen it many times. (the cloud cover returns by the time I reach Chch)Seriously, though, these last few days have been good examples of how Banks Peninsula funnels the NE flow onto the coast from about Waikuku Beach southwards to Christchurch, keep the city and surrounds mostly cloudy, yet elsewhere in Canterbury the low cloud breaks in the middle of the day with appreciable sunshine.
